Microsoft SharePoint hit by widespread zero-day attacks
Wednesday, July 30, 2025 by Austin Harris
The Cybersecurity and Infrastructure Security Agency (CISA) has reported active exploitation of a newly identified remote code execution (RCE) vulnerability affecting on-premise Microsoft SharePoint servers. A new buzzword has entered the software development lexicon: "AI Vibe Coding." Popularized in early 2025 by AI researcher Andrej Karpathy, vibe coding refers to a coding approach where developers essentially "go with the flow" of AI code suggestions, providing only loose guidance or high-level vibes of what they want.
